Abstract

A silica gel bread mold belongs to the technical field of cooking equipment and comprises a bracket and a silica gel toasting mold placed on the bracket; the bracket is composed of a bottom frame, a support frame and two movable bars; the support frame is formed by welding 3 to 7 bent round bars on frame bars at the two ends of the bottom frame; convex arches bending upward are arranged at the corners of two ends of the bottom frame; bar passing holes allowing the movable bars to be nested in a penetrating manner are formed in the convex arches; the two movable bars respectively nested in the bar passing holes at four corners of the bottom frame in a penetrating manner; the round bars and the movable bars are parallel to the frame bars on two sides of the bottom frame respectively; the heights of the movable bars nested in the bar passing holes in a penetrating manner are the same as those of the tops of the round bars; the silica gel toasting mold is constituted by a piece of glass fiber mesh fabric coated with silica gel; sleeve holes are formed on two sides of the silica gel toasting mold; and the silica gel toasting mold is nested on the movable bars through the sleeve holes in a penetrating manner. The silica gel bread mold has the advantages of reasonable and simple structure, easiness in production and manufacturing, low cost, convenience in use, safety and sanitation. When being toasted, bread is heated uniformly, breathes and radiates heat quickly, and has an aesthetic appearance. The silica gel bread mold is more convenient in combination usage, dismounting and cleaning.

Description

Silica gel bread mould
Technical field
The utility model relates to the novel silica gel bread mould that a kind of cook bread is used, and belongs to the cooking equipment technical field.
Background technology
The instrument of commercial and civilian cook bread mainly is the metal baking tray at present, poor, inhomogeneous, the cleaning inconvenience of being heated of the gas permeability of these metal baking trays, particularly the bottom of the bread that goes out of baking all is flat, cause the top of bread more fluffy with respect to the bottom, and the bread bottom directly contacts with the metal baking tray, heating temperature is higher relatively, burnt pasty state can appear, so the mouthfeel of bread bottom will differ from, and whole appearance is bad, so need a kind of novel bread mould that can improve above-mentioned defective on the market.

The specific embodiment
Silica gel bread mould is made up of carriage 1 and the roasting mould 2 of silica gel that is placed on the carriage, and the length of carriage is that 53cm, width are 48cm, highly are 5cm.The length of the roasting mould 2 of silica gel is suitable with the length of carriage, and the width of the roasting mould 2 of silica gel is greater than the width of carriage.Carriage 1 adopts stainless steel to make, carriage is made of underframe 11, bracing frame and two motion bars 13, bracing frame is welded on by the round bar 12 of 3-7 root bending on the frame bar at underframe 11 two ends and constitutes, the protruding arch that underframe two vertex angle part settings upwards bend up, on the stainless steel substrates of the inherent welding of protruding arch the pole perforating hole 14 that wears motion bar is set, two motion bars 13 are set on respectively in the pole perforating hole 14 on four jiaos of the underframes, round bar is parallel with two side frame bars of underframe respectively with motion bar, and the height that is set on motion bar in the pole perforating hole is identical with the round bar overhead height.The roasting mould of silica gel is 4-8 and adapts with bracing frame and motion bar on the carriage.The roasting mould of silica gel is that the glass screen cloth is made into the tension one-tenth lane enhancing base cloth that has eyelet through the plain weave weave or through weave, adopt high temperature resistant food silica gel to form again by spraying coating process, cladding process, mold pressing thermal finalization, the both sides of the roasting mould of silica gel are woven with trepanning, and the roasting mould of silica gel is set on the described motion bar 13 by trepanning.The roasting mould of described silica gel adopts mold pressing thermal finalization to become rectangular wavy, and the roasting mould of silica gel is provided with the crease that mold pressing thermal finalization becomes with the contact position of round bar, between round bar and the round bar or the roasting mould formation of the silica gel between round bar and motion bar U-shaped bake the mould shape.The glass screen cloth of making the roasting mould of silica gel is the enhancing base cloth that the tension of plain weave or warp knitting fabrics structure becomes to do, and mesh is 14 * 13 orders.The two ends of motion bar are provided with motion bar are positioned at spacing bayonet socket in the pole perforating hole.The color of the roasting mould of silica gel is the red or red black of one side in two sides black or two sides.
